Place a pizza stone on the middle rack of the oven and preheat the oven to 500°F.
On a lightly floured surface, stretch or roll out the pizza dough into an 8-inch circle, with the outer edge slightly thicker than the center.
Brush olive oil over the dough and arrange the thinly sliced red onions on top of the pizza base.
Bake the pizza dough on the hot pizza stone for 8 to 10 minutes, or until golden brown and crispy.
Spread the crème fraîche or sour cream evenly over the baked pizza crust. Then, arrange the smoked salmon slices on top of the spread.
Garnish with chopped fresh chives and, if desired, a spoonful of caviar in the center of the pizza. Add a squeeze of lemon juice for brightness.
